  • Patent number: 11617039
    Abstract: A planar magnetic driver including a radiating surface having a trace-free central region is described. The driver has a magnet defining an acoustic opening on a central axis. A diaphragm of the planar magnetic driver is held by mounts having a mounting profile around the central axis, and the diaphragm includes a radiating surface facing the acoustic opening. An innermost conductive trace on the diaphragm extends around a central region of the radiating surface within a magnetic flux of the magnet such that no conductive traces are on the central region. A radial distance between the innermost conductive trace and the mounting profile is less than another radial distance between the innermost conductive trace and the central axis. Accordingly, an excursion range of the diaphragm along the central axis is greater than a gap distance between the conductive trace and the magnet. Other aspects are also described and claimed.

  • Patent number: 11617026
    Abstract: Embodiments relate to processing of pixels captured by a quadra image sensor. A quadra image sensor includes a plurality of pixel tiles, each having a plurality of pixels corresponding to the same color. A lens shading correction (LSC) circuit receives, for each of a plurality of colors, a set of gain tables. Each gain table corresponds to a different channel associated with the color. Each gain table includes a set of gain values, each associated with a location. The LSC circuit determines a pixel gain value for each pixel in a pixel tile and scales the pixels in the pixel tile based on the determined pixel gain values.

  • Patent number: 11614839
    Abstract: In some examples, a touch screen can include touch electrodes that can function as drive (Tx) electrodes and sense (Rx) electrodes during a touch sensing operation of the electronic device. The drive electrodes can include +Tx electrodes and ?Tx electrodes that can receive drive signals that can have the same amplitude and frequency and opposite phases, for example. In some examples, the surface areas of the +Tx electrodes and the ?Tx electrodes can be the same and the distances of the +Tx electrodes and ?Tx electrodes from the Rx electrodes can be different. In some examples, the total charge coupled to a proximate or touching object can be zero, which can mitigate problems associated with ungrounded or poorly grounded objects in contact with the touch screen.

  • Patent number: 11612226
    Abstract: A case for a round electronic device may have a device holding portion and an attachment portion for attaching the case to an item such as a suitcase or a key chain. The case may include upper and lower case portions that form a pocket. On a first side of the pocket, the upper and lower case portions may be stitched together or may be integrally formed. On a second side of the pocket, a snap may attach the upper case portion to the lower case portion and may be opened to provide access to the pocket. The attachment portion may have an opening for attaching the case to a key ring, suitcase, or other item. The case may include leather, polymer, and/or fabric. Openings may be surrounded by reinforcement material such as strands of non-elastic material. Snaps may be flush with surrounding portions of the case.

  • Patent number: 11612975
    Abstract: An electronic device may have a glass housing structures. The glass housing structures may be used to cover a display and other internal electronic device components. The glass housing structure may have multiple glass pieces that are joined using a glass fusing process. A peripheral glass member may be fused along the edge of a planar glass member to enhance the thickness of the edge. A rounded edge feature may be formed by machining the thickened edge. Raised fused glass features may surround openings in the planar glass member. Multiple planar glass members may be fused together to form a five-sided box in which electronic components may be mounted. Raised support structure ribs may be formed by fusing glass structures to a planar glass member. Opaque masking material and colored glass may be used to create portions of the glass housing structures that hide internal device components from view.

  • Patent number: 11616680
    Abstract: This disclosure relates to techniques for supporting narrowband device-to-device wireless communication, including possible techniques for providing synchronization sequences. A first wireless device may transmit a preamble of a device-to-device wireless communication with a second wireless device. The preamble may include a first synchronization sequence. The first synchronization sequence may include multiple repetitions of a basis sequence, multiplied by a cover code. The basis sequence may span multiple orthogonal frequency division multiplexing symbols.
